How Much Startup Investment Does a Horseback Riding School Need?
A horseback riding school is not a classroom business with horses added later. The horses, facility, insurance, instructors, tack, arena footing, fencing, manure handling, and working capital are the business model. The U.S. equine market is large enough to support specialized lesson programs; the American Horse Council reported a broad U.S. horse industry impact of $177 billion, and University of Minnesota Extension summarizes that recreation, lessons, and trail riding are meaningful participation categories inside that ecosystem through its horse industry overview.
The practical question is narrower: can a specific school keep enough safe lesson horses productive, priced correctly, and fully scheduled without pushing the animals, staff, or owner beyond sustainable limits? For most U.S. founders, a lean leased-site launch with 6 to 10 school horses is usually modeled at roughly $125,000-$550,000 before opening. A purchased-property or new-construction model can move above $1 million quickly because land, barns, indoor arenas, drainage, parking, and utilities become real estate investments, not only operating assets.
$125K-$550K
Typical leased-facility planning range
Assumes a renovated or leased barn, outdoor or shared arena access, 6-10 lesson horses, tack, insurance, and opening working capital.
6-10
Initial school horses
Enough to offer beginner, youth, and adult lessons without depending on one or two irreplaceable animals.
3-6 months
Cash reserve target
The reserve covers feed, board, payroll, farrier, insurance, and marketing while the lesson roster ramps up.
A founder who already owns land and several sound school horses can start below this range. A founder who must buy land, build stalls, install a covered arena, drill a well, add septic capacity, and pave parking can be many times higher. The clean way to model the business is to separate property investment from operating launch capital. A profitable lesson program can still be a poor investment if the real estate load is too heavy for the number of lessons the herd can safely carry.

What Operating Cost Structure Controls the Monthly Burn?
The monthly cost structure is unusual because many costs behave like fixed costs once a school commits to a herd. A horse eats, needs farrier care, uses bedding, requires turnout, and takes management time whether it carries 8 paid rider-hours or 18 paid rider-hours that month. Rutgers Cooperative Extension notes that horse feeding alone can vary widely by workload, pasture, and metabolism, and that annual horse maintenance can exceed $10,000 in high-cost areas; the same logic applies to a school herd, only multiplied by the number of horses in service through Rutgers NJAES guidance.
For a founder, the key is not just the average cost per horse. It is the cost per usable lesson horse. If two horses are recovering from lameness, one pony is only suitable for small children, and one advanced horse cannot carry beginners, then the effective teaching capacity is lower than the headcount suggests. Horse welfare is a financial control, not a side note.
Practical one-liner
A riding school does not break even on the number of horses it owns; it breaks even on the number of safe, scheduled, paid rider-hours those horses can support.
University of Maryland Extension groups horse expenses into board or facility costs, feed, farrier, veterinary and dental care, consumable supplies, equipment, training, lessons, and competitions in its horse cost planning guidance. A commercial school should add payroll taxes, workers' compensation, instructor substitutes, merchant fees, accounting, scheduling software, waste hauling, professional liability coverage, and replacement reserves.

Labor is the cost line that often surprises founders. The BLS occupational profile for animal trainers reported a national mean hourly wage of $21.59 in May 2023, with higher rates in some instruction-related industries; a credible lesson program frequently pays experienced instructors above general animal-care wages because they must manage riders, horses, parents, safety, lesson progression, and emergency judgment. The BLS animal trainer data is a starting point, not a cap on instructor compensation.
How Does a Riding School Actually Make Money?
The cleanest revenue unit is the paid rider-hour, then the second unit is the horse-hour. A private lesson may sell one rider-hour on one horse. A group lesson may sell four to six rider-hours during the same instructor hour, but it also uses four to six horses, tack sets, grooming time, mounting help, arena space, and horse recovery capacity. This is why group lessons can be high-margin on paper and still hard to scale safely.
A riding school usually earns through a mix of private lessons, group lessons, beginner packages, youth programs, camps, clinics, trail rides where permitted, birthday or scout events, training rides, and sometimes boarding. Boarding can stabilize cash flow, but it also consumes stalls, labor, turnout, manure capacity, and management attention. A school that adds boarding should model it as a second business line, not as casual extra income.

A simple base-case month might include 420 group rider-hours at $65, 150 private or semi-private rider-hours at $95, $9,000 from camps and clinics, and $7,500 from board or training add-ons. That creates roughly $58,000-$65,000 of monthly revenue before cancellations. A more mature school with a covered arena, dense suburbs, strong youth retention, and a full lesson calendar may exceed that. A rural outdoor-only program with limited winter riding may fall well below it for several months.
Lesson Capacity, Horse Welfare, and Utilization Drive the Revenue Ceiling
The easiest spreadsheet mistake is to multiply every open hour by the maximum group size. The better model begins with safe horse use. A school horse may be calm, sound, and experienced, but it still needs warm-up, cooldown, turnout, rest days, farrier work, veterinary downtime, and variety in work. The Certified Horsemanship Association frames instructor certification around safe, effective teaching for riding programs; its certification programs are useful context because safety, group control, and horse suitability are operational constraints that directly affect capacity.
A conservative model might assume 6 productive mounted lesson hours per horse per week. A busier school with fit horses, carefully scheduled levels, and enough staff might model 8 to 10. Anything above that should be stress-tested against lameness, heat, burnout, behavioral sourness, and customer experience. The goal is not maximum use in month three. The goal is repeatable revenue without turning the herd into a repair bill.
Capacity formula
monthly horse-hour capacity = school horses × weekly usable hours × 4.33
Example: 9 horses × 7 hours × 4.33 = about 273 horse-hours per month. If the blended revenue is $80 per paid horse-hour, that is $21,840 before camps, boarding, or non-mounted programs.
Group leverage formula
instructor-hour revenue = riders in group × price per rider
A six-rider group at $65 creates $390 in lesson revenue for one instructor-hour, but it consumes six horse-hours and requires safe matching of riders and horses.
This is why a school may intentionally keep a mix of private lessons and small groups. Private lessons protect safety and progression. Groups create operating leverage. Camps help monetize daytime slots when after-school riders are not available. Non-mounted horsemanship classes can add value without adding horse-hours, especially in bad weather.
Utilization rule of thumb
If the school needs every horse fully booked every week to pay normal bills, the model is fragile. A healthier base case leaves room for a lame horse, a rainy week, a substitute instructor, and a slow January.
Where Is Break-Even for a Horseback Riding School?
Break-even is the point where contribution profit from lessons and related services covers monthly fixed costs. In a riding school, fixed costs include facility expense, base barn labor, insurance, minimum feed and care, utilities, software, accounting, and owner-required management time. Variable costs include instructor pay tied to lessons, payment processing, extra supplies, some program labor, and incremental horse wear.
Contribution margin can move sharply. If group fill rate improves, the same instructor hour creates more revenue. If private lesson pricing is too low, the school loses the chance to recover horse care and facility costs. If instructors are paid as contractors, the direct-cost percentage may look lower, but legal classification, insurance, and quality control need careful review. If the owner teaches most lessons, payroll looks better but owner capacity becomes the bottleneck.

The break-even test should be repeated by season. Outdoor-only schools may have excellent spring and fall demand but lose paid rider-hours to summer heat, winter footing, rain, or short daylight. Indoor arena access reduces cancellations but raises facility cost. The model has to decide which risk is cheaper: lost revenue from weather or higher fixed costs from better infrastructure.
What Can the Owner Realistically Earn?
Owner earnings are not revenue, and they are not the same as accounting profit. The owner can safely take money out only after direct lesson costs, horse care, staff, rent or debt service, insurance, utilities, marketing, taxes, repairs, replacement tack, emergency reserves, and working capital needs are funded. A school that shows an operating profit can still be short on cash if it has a hay delivery, farrier cycle, insurance installment, trailer repair, and slow enrollment in the same month.
The owner role matters. If the owner teaches 25 lessons per week, manages horses, books customers, handles parents, and cleans stalls, the business may produce a draw but partly because it is not paying market wages for that labor. If the owner hires a head trainer, barn manager, and administrative support, the business is more scalable but the owner's draw must come after a much larger payroll.

Existing riding schools can improve owner earnings faster than new schools because they already have horses, local reputation, and returning students. The best improvement levers are usually package retention, group fill rate, premium beginner onboarding, camp utilization, automated billing, instructor scheduling, and disciplined horse-care reserves. Raising prices without improving scheduling, safety, or perceived value may create churn. Improving retention often produces cleaner cash flow than chasing one-time trail rides or discounted trial lessons.
Which KPIs Should the Founder Track Every Week?
A riding school needs KPIs that connect customers, horses, staff, and cash. Tracking only revenue can hide a dangerous month: a full lesson book may come from overworked horses, underpaid staff, or too many discounted beginner trials that do not convert. Tracking only horse care can hide poor sales. The financial model should update weekly so the owner sees whether volume, price, margin, and capacity are drifting.

For borrower readiness, the KPI package should be simple enough to update from the booking system, bank statements, payroll records, horse-care logs, and instructor schedule. A lender will care less about how inspiring the riding program sounds and more about whether revenue can be traced to packages, recurring students, seasonal camps, and cash collections.
Weekly dashboard rule
If a KPI cannot change a pricing, staffing, horse-care, marketing, or cash decision, do not give it dashboard space.
Zoning, Liability, and Horse Care Risks Have Direct Financial Consequences
A riding school can fail before the first lesson if the property is not approved for the intended use. The Equine Land Conservation Resource warns that local zoning, building, and fire codes can apply to keeping horses, giving riding lessons, barns, shows, parking, signs, and related improvements in its equestrian zoning guide. The financial translation is simple: do not spend heavily on horses, fencing, or arena footing until the use is legally viable.
Liability is also not abstract. Equine activity statutes can limit liability for inherent risks in many states, but they do not remove the need for waivers, signage, safe instruction, proper horse matching, incident records, and insurance. The National Agricultural Law Center maintains a state compilation of equine activity statutes, while commercial insurers such as Markel describe coverage categories including liability, professional liability, and care, custody, and control for horse-related businesses.
Mistake that can cost real money
Do not assume a rural address automatically permits commercial lessons. A property may allow private horse ownership but restrict paid riding instruction, events, traffic, lighting, signs, manure handling, or parking.
Horse care and environmental compliance also affect costs. In some states, horse farms that reach revenue or animal-unit thresholds may need nutrient or manure management plans. University of Maryland Extension explains that Maryland operations grossing $2,500 or more, or meeting animal-unit thresholds, can be subject to nutrient management requirements in its horse farm nutrient management guidance. A founder should check the local version of this issue before signing a lease.

What Does the Opening Sequence Look Like in Financial Terms?
The opening plan should not begin with a logo or saddle order. It should begin with the site, use rights, school-horse strategy, insurance path, instructor availability, and conservative enrollment assumptions. A beautiful barn with no zoning approval is not an asset. Ten horses with no booking pipeline are a monthly burn. A full waitlist with no qualified staff is an execution risk.

A financially disciplined ramp might open with weekday private lessons and weekend small groups, then add after-school group blocks once rider levels are sorted. Camps can be added after horses and staff prove they can handle longer days. Boarding can be added if it helps stabilize cash without taking stalls from school horses or adding too many owner-service expectations.
Opening budget control
Keep enough cash to survive the first slow season. A riding school that opens in April may look strong through summer and then discover the real business model in January.
What Funding Mix Fits a Horseback Riding School?
Funding depends on what is being financed. Lesson horses, tack, and working capital are operating assets. Arena construction, barns, land, wells, septic, drainage, and parking are longer-lived property or facility assets. The U.S. Small Business Administration notes that SBA-guaranteed loans may be used for purposes such as operating capital, equipment, construction, remodeling, and other business uses through its loan program overview, but lenders still need repayment logic, collateral, borrower equity, and a credible plan.
Most new riding schools use a blend: owner cash, equipment financing, family or partner capital, a line of credit, leasing arrangements for horses or facilities, and sometimes SBA or bank debt. The risk is taking long-term debt against an unproven lesson roster. Debt service turns a flexible business into a fixed-obligation business.
Good uses of debt
- Finance durable facility improvements with clear useful life.
- Buy essential equipment that reduces labor or repair risk.
- Bridge seasonal working capital only when cash receipts are predictable.
Weak uses of debt
- Cover operating losses from underpriced lessons.
- Buy too many horses before demand is proven.
- Build premium facilities that require unrealistic utilization.
Lender readiness usually means showing a month-by-month forecast, startup budget, sources-and-uses table, owner equity contribution, insurance plan, lease or property documents, local approval path, management qualifications, and sensitivity cases. Founders often use a financial model, business plan, pitch deck, or planning template to test these assumptions before approaching lenders or investors.
How Do the Financial Model and Payback Period Connect?
The financial model connects the business in one chain: startup investment creates the funding need; horses and facility choices create capacity and fixed cost; pricing and utilization create revenue; instructor pay and variable program costs determine contribution margin; fixed costs set break-even; working capital controls cash survival; debt, taxes, reserves, and replacement capex determine owner cash; and owner cash determines payback.

Payback can look attractive when the model assumes full lessons from month one. It stretches when the school needs six months to build students, loses weekends to rain, replaces a school horse, covers a large vet bill, or adds a barn worker so the owner can stop working every shift. The correct payback view is therefore cash-based and seasonally adjusted.
Final planning test
A strong horseback riding school model should still work when one horse is out, group fill is 10 percentage points lower than expected, hay costs rise, and the owner takes a real paycheck. If it only works under perfect scheduling, it is not lender-ready.
